Essentially, the diagram breaks down the complex web of wires into manageable parts. It typically shows:
- Power wires (constant and ignition switched)
- Ground wires
- Speaker wires (left/right, front/rear)
- Antenna control wires
- Illumination wires
- Accessory wires (for things like powered antennas)

Using a Nissan X Trail T30 Radio Wiring Diagram is a methodical process. You'll typically start by identifying the factory harness connector in your vehicle. Then, you'll use the diagram to pinpoint the function of each wire. If you're installing a new head unit, you'll then match these wires to the corresponding wires on your aftermarket radio's harness, often using a wiring adapter to avoid cutting factory wires. Always double-check your connections before powering anything up.
